A three member committee has been set up to manage ethical and disciplinary issues in the Volta/Oti chapter of the Ghana Journalists Association.
The members are Mr. Sepenyo Dzokoto – Veteran Journalist, Rev. Ruby Amable – Veteran Journalist and Parish Pastor of Ho Kpodzi E.P Church and Moses Asampoa – Senior State Attorney.
The committee was inaugurated by the Volta Regional Director of the National Commission for Civic Education, Kenneth Kponor at an emergency meeting on Friday, 7th February, 2020 in Ho.
Mr. Kponor tasked the ethics and disciplinary committee to do all it can to help achieve its purpose.
